Hyderabad: In the financial year 2020-2021, Hyderabad citizens paid over Rs 1,700 crore in property taxes and Mayor Gadwal Vijayalakshmi appreciated the participatory nature of urban development in the city, in addition to the sense of responsibility that the citizens of Hyderabad have shown.
She also expressed her gratitude to the Municipal Administration and Urban Development Minister KT Rama Rao for waiving 90 per cent interest on unpaid property taxes of the fiscal year 2019-2020, which enabled the record payments this year. She also said that the Minister has undertaken several initiatives and schemes for the development of Greater Hyderabad and these have enabled payment of property taxes.
Vijayalakshmi also lauded the GHMC officials who worked hard to achieve this target.
